login  Naam:   Wachtwoord: 
Registreer je!
Scripts > PHP > Grote systemen > [PHP5]POP3 class


Reacties op het script [PHP5]POP3 class

Offline  Rens
Gepost op: 11 april 2006 - 16:19
Gouden medaille

Crew algemeen




  1. private function throwError($sError)
  2. {
  3. echo '<br>
  4. <hr>
  5. Er is een fout opgetreden in het bestand '.__FILE__.'.<br>
  6. De volgende fout werd meegegeven:'.$sError.'<hr>
  7. <br>';
  8. }


Zal altijd de bestandsnaam van de class geven.
Dus als de class opgeslagen is in een bestand "pop3.php", zal __FILE__ ook "pop3.php" bevatten.
Dus met die "in het bestand..." schiet je denk ik weinig mee op...

Offline  ikkedikke
Gepost op: 11 april 2006 - 17:02
PHP expert



zit iets in... maar als je een hele hoop includes hebt, dan is het misschien wel makkelijk om het bestand te weten waar het precies in voorkwam?
ik haal het er wel uit omdat de gebruiker geen bestandsnaam hoeft te weten als zijn mailserver opeens down is.

Offline  Wim
Gepost op: 14 april 2006 - 00:01
Crew algemeen



verweider de 'private' en 'public' dingen voor de functies in de classe en het is denk ik PHP4 compatible...

Offline  marten
Gepost op: 14 april 2006 - 10:38
Beheerder



FF algemeen vraagje over PHP 5

de waarde $this-> kan je ook vervangen door Classnaam:: toch?

Offline  ikkedikke
Gepost op: 14 april 2006 - 11:00
PHP expert



@wimmarien: bij variabelen moet je bovenin het script dan overal "var" voorzetten. verder moet je de __contruct(..) functie hernoemen naar pop3(..).

@marten: ligt volgens mij maar net aan het type functie, als die private of protected is dan gaat dit niet denk ik. probeer het anders even uit en post het!

Offline  Richard
Gepost op: 15 april 2006 - 15:57
Crew algemeen



@marten: nee dat is niet waar. $this houd een reference naar het huidige object, terwijl Classnaam dat niet doet. (overigens is Self:: wel iets dergelijks, maar :: kun je niet gebruiken als er $this in de functie word gebruikt, aangezien voor $this er een instantie van het object moet zijn).

Offline  Webtijn
Gepost op: 14 december 2006 - 17:51
PHP interesse



Lekker script..
Citaat:
System: POP3-Server returned an invalid messageformat!


Weet niet op welk protocol dit gebouwd is, maar duidelijk niet POP3. Vind het trouwens bagger gescript..  

Offline  ikkedikke
Gepost op: 15 december 2006 - 15:21
PHP expert



Dat zegt meer over jou dan over het script.
Als je geen code er bij zet heeft het ook geen zin he

En wat een motivatie voor je 2e punt !
waarom je het bagger gescript vind kan me volgens mij niet eens schelen..

Offline  Webtijn
Gepost op: 15 december 2006 - 22:14
PHP interesse



Citaat:
[I][B]ikkedikke[/B] schreef op 15 December 2006 - 15:21[/I]

Dat zegt meer over jou dan over het script.
Als je geen code er bij zet heeft het ook geen zin he

En wat een motivatie voor je 2e punt !
waarom je het bagger gescript vind kan me volgens mij niet eens schelen..


Of het je kan schelen of niet, ik vind dat als ik naar dit script kijk ik totaal niet kan zien waar het over gaat.. totaal geen structuur zit erin. En als het script dan niet eens werkt, vind ik wel héél vreemd.

Heb maar even een eigen class geschreven. Mocht iemand deze nog willen gebruiken.

http://www.wmci...mp;id=1679


Enkel aanvullende informatie, vragen en antwoorden op vragen zijn welkom.
 
© 2002-2024 Sitemasters.be - Regels - Laadtijd: 0.028s